What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?
I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, an 11-character alphanumeric code that is provided by the Reserve Bank of India. A unique IFSC like DBSS0IN0856 is given to every bank branch, including Dbs Bank India Limited located in Hyderabad, Hyderabad, Andhra Pradesh, to make sure that online payments reach the right place.

Format of the IFSC Code DBSS0IN0856
This is the format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Dbs Bank India Limited, follows an 11-character structure:
AAAA0CCCCCC
Here's the explanation:
- First 4 characters (AAAA): This is the bank code. For Dbs Bank India Limited, these characters are the bank's short identifier.
- 5th character (0): This stays zero till there is any future use.
-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): These are specific branch code assigned to branches such as Hyderabad in Hyderabad.

How to Use IFSC Code DBSS0IN0856 for Online Transfers?
Once you have the IFSC Code DBSS0IN0856 for the Hyderabad branch of Dbs Bank India Limited in Hyderabad,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:
NEFT
Add beneficiary details including the name, account number, and IFSC Code DBSS0IN0856. Transfers are processed in batches. This is suitable for personal and business payments.
RTGS
Used for high-value payments above 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.
IMPS
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Dbs Bank India Limited IFSC Code DBSS0IN0856.
Regardless of the method you choose, the accuracy of the IFSC Code is crucial. Any mistake in entering the IFSC Code for Dbs Bank India Limited Hyderabad in Hyderabad may result in delayed or failed transactions.
